Texas middle school educators from any subject or background are invited to team up for Project ROCS, an energetic, highly collaborative, two-day, hands-on learning adventure powered by Microsoft FarmBeats for Students and micro:bit technology. 

This workshop is proudly facilitated by the UTeach CS team at the National Center for STEM Education at the University of Texas at Austin. 

No prior coding or robotics experience? No problem at all. Alongside exploring micro:bits, you’ll dive into beginner-friendly programming with Scratch, learn how to build and train your own AI models, and discover practical ways to ensure AI systems are created fairly and without bias. Over two, dynamic days, you’ll roll up your sleeves to collect environmental data, test soil health with sensors, and train custom machine learning models.
